Understanding Jamaica Plain's Climate: A Seasonal Overview

Okay, let's get down to the nitty-gritty of Jamaica Plain's climate. The weather here, as with the rest of New England, is pretty darn diverse, with four distinct seasons. This means you get a little bit of everything throughout the year. The PSEI weather is what everyone experiences in the area. We have the blazing heat of summer, the colorful, crisp beauty of fall, the bone-chilling cold of winter, and the refreshing bloom of spring. Each season brings its own set of weather conditions that shape the area’s landscape and influences what people do. Let's start with the basics, shall we?

  • Spring: Spring in Jamaica Plain is a true delight after the cold of winter. You can expect temperatures to rise gradually, with average highs ranging from the 50s to the 70s Fahrenheit (10-21 Celsius). This is the time when you see trees sprouting new leaves, flowers start to bloom, and the entire neighborhood turns into an explosion of color. Rainfall is common in the springtime, so don't be surprised by the occasional shower. But, hey, this rain helps to bring about that lovely green environment. Early spring can still have some chilly days and nights, but as the season progresses, the weather becomes increasingly pleasant. It's the perfect time to enjoy outdoor activities like strolling through the Arnold Arboretum or visiting the Jamaica Pond.

  • Summer: Ah, summer! You know it's hot when average highs are in the 80s Fahrenheit (27-32 Celsius), and sometimes even higher. This is the time to soak up some sun, enjoy outdoor activities, and maybe even take a dip in a nearby lake or pool. The humidity also tends to increase during the summer months, which can make it feel even hotter. Thunderstorms are also common in summer afternoons. It’s always smart to stay hydrated, wear sunscreen, and seek shade during the hottest parts of the day. Summer in Jamaica Plain is all about enjoying the good weather and getting outdoors.

  • Fall: Then we have fall, which is, without a doubt, a beautiful time in Jamaica Plain. The temperatures start to cool down, with highs in the 50s and 60s Fahrenheit (10-21 Celsius). The leaves of the trees change into vibrant reds, oranges, and yellows. This creates stunning scenery all over the place. Fall brings a lot of crisp, cool days that are perfect for outdoor hikes and other activities. The air is fresh, the sun is still shining, and there's a certain cozy feel that is all the better. It is a time for enjoying the stunning beauty of Jamaica Plain, sipping on warm apple cider, and maybe even going to a pumpkin patch.

  • Winter: Finally, winter in Jamaica Plain is cold, plain and simple. Temperatures often drop below freezing, with average highs only in the 30s Fahrenheit (around 0 Celsius). Snowfall is common, and you can expect several snowstorms throughout the season. This is the time to bundle up in your warmest coats, hats, and gloves. Ice storms can also be a problem. So, it's essential to be prepared for harsh weather conditions. Despite the cold, winter is a great time to enjoy seasonal activities, like ice skating at the Frog Pond or taking a festive walk in the neighborhood. Remember, winter lasts for several months, so get ready to embrace the chilly weather!

Seasonal Preparedness: Tips for Navigating Jamaica Plain's Weather

So, you know about the weather and how it affects life in Jamaica Plain. Now, let's talk about how to prepare for each season. Being prepared is the key to enjoying your time here, regardless of the weather. Here are some tips to help you navigate the ups and downs of the PSEI weather in Jamaica Plain.

  • Spring: Be ready for rain. Have a good umbrella, a raincoat, and waterproof shoes. Spring is often unpredictable with its showers. Also, keep an eye on the pollen count if you have allergies. Spring is the time for renewal, so take advantage of it by preparing yourself to enjoy it.

  • Summer: It can get really hot and humid in the summertime. Make sure you drink lots of water to stay hydrated. Wear sunscreen, and consider staying indoors during the hottest parts of the day. Keeping your home cool with air conditioning or fans will also help. Prepare for thunderstorms by checking the weather forecast and taking necessary precautions.

  • Fall: As the weather cools down, be ready with layers of clothing. Sweaters, jackets, and scarves will become your best friends. Keep an eye on the weather forecast for any potential storms or changes. Enjoy the beauty of fall by exploring the outdoor activities that are available during this time.

  • Winter: Winter is when the PSEI weather can get the most intense. Keep an eye on the weather forecast and be ready for snowstorms. Make sure you have a reliable heating system and winter gear, including a warm coat, hat, gloves, and boots. Salt your sidewalks and driveways to prevent ice from forming. Check in with neighbors, especially elderly ones, to make sure they are doing okay. Winter is all about being prepared and taking care of one another.
